Confocal microscopy is an advanced microscopic technique. The prime advantage of the confocal microscope over other microscopy techniques is its ability to block the out-of-focus light from the illuminated samples using pinholes. It is widely used with fluorescence optics to obtain high-resolution, sharp contrast images. [Digitalization in dermatopathology].

Paul Schmidle1, Stephan A Braun2,3

  • 1Klinik für Hautkrankheiten, Universitätsklinikum Münster, Von-Esmarch-Str. 58, 48149, Münster, Deutschland. paulleonhard.schmidle@ukmuenster.de.

Dermatologie (Heidelberg, Germany)
|September 9, 2022
PubMed
Summary
This summary is machine-generated.

Digital dermatopathology offers revolutionary potential for skin disease diagnosis by enhancing histomorphological analysis. This review explores the current advancements, opportunities, and challenges in digitizing dermatopathology workflows.

Area of Science:

  • Dermatology
  • Pathology
  • Digital Health

Context:

  • Histomorphological analysis of tissue sections is crucial for dermatological diagnosis.
  • Understanding clinical aspects, pathophysiology, and treatment of skin diseases relies on this analysis.
  • Modern dermatology heavily depends on accurate dermatopathological diagnosis.

Purpose:

  • To provide an overview of the current state of the art in digital dermatopathology.
  • To highlight the opportunities and risks associated with the digitalization of dermatopathology.
  • To discuss the potential impact of new technologies on the work of dermatopathologists.

Summary:

  • New technologies enable the digitalization of dermatopathology, potentially revolutionizing the field.
  • The integration of digital tools in histomorphological analysis presents both significant opportunities and challenges.
  • This article examines the current landscape and future directions of digital dermatopathology.

Impact:

  • Digitalization can significantly improve the efficiency and accuracy of dermatological diagnoses.
  • It may lead to enhanced collaboration and education among dermatopathologists globally.
  • The adoption of digital dermatopathology is poised to transform the practice of dermatology.
